Welcome to Stonewall Spotlight, a Monthly Podcast Brought to you by the Stonewall Democratic Club bringing you the most salient issues in Democratic Politics from the LGBTQIA and feminist lens. On today’s episode we are excited to share with you three insightful interviews on this special two-part Election Madness Spotlight Special. Our own Mackenzie Hussman sat down with California Congresswoman and VP runner up Karen Bass and inspirational street artist and Stonewall Leadership Cohort Member Luckie Fuller, who was the artist behind the All Black Lives Matter mural on Hollywood Boulevard. Marcus Lovingood also sit down with Stonewall’s own Freddy Puza as he talks to us about his run for Culver City Council as Stonewall’s Endorsed candidate in that race. We’ll also hear Jonathan Welch’s take on this years Senate races and what’s at stake. All that and more on this month’s exciting 2020 election edition of Stonewall Spotlight.
